osaf/services/saf/clmsv/clms/clms_imm.c  |  3 ++-
 osaf/services/saf/clmsv/clms/clms_util.c |  9 +++++++++
 2 files changed, 11 insertions(+), 1 deletions(-)


diff --git a/osaf/services/saf/clmsv/clms/clms_imm.c 
b/osaf/services/saf/clmsv/clms/clms_imm.c
--- a/osaf/services/saf/clmsv/clms/clms_imm.c
+++ b/osaf/services/saf/clmsv/clms/clms_imm.c
@@ -205,7 +205,8 @@ CLMS_CLUSTER_NODE *clms_node_new(SaNameT
        /*Initialize some attributes of the node like */
        memcpy(node->node_name.value, name->value, name->length);
        node->node_name.length = name->length;
-       node->node_addr.family = 1;
+       node->node_addr.family = SA_CLM_AF_INET;
+       node->node_addr.length = 0;
        node->admin_state = SA_CLM_ADMIN_UNLOCKED;
        node->rtu_pending = false;
        node->admin_rtu_pending = false;
diff --git a/osaf/services/saf/clmsv/clms/clms_util.c 
b/osaf/services/saf/clmsv/clms/clms_util.c
--- a/osaf/services/saf/clmsv/clms/clms_util.c
+++ b/osaf/services/saf/clmsv/clms/clms_util.c
@@ -172,6 +172,9 @@ uint32_t clms_node_add(CLMS_CLUSTER_NODE
                        node->pat_node_id.key_info = NULL;
                        goto done;
                }
+               /* Initialize node address with default values - 4.2.x and 
4.3.x */
+               node->node_addr.family = SA_CLM_AF_INET;
+               node->node_addr.length = 0;
                break;
        case 1:
                TRACE("Adding eename to the patricia tree");
@@ -183,6 +186,9 @@ uint32_t clms_node_add(CLMS_CLUSTER_NODE
                        node->pat_node_eename.key_info = NULL;
                        goto done;
                }
+               /* Initialize node address with default values - 4.2.x and 
4.3.x */
+               node->node_addr.family = SA_CLM_AF_INET;
+               node->node_addr.length = 0;
                break;
        case 2:
                TRACE("Adding nodename to the patricia tree");
@@ -194,6 +200,9 @@ uint32_t clms_node_add(CLMS_CLUSTER_NODE
                        node->pat_node_name.key_info = NULL;
                        goto done;
                }
+               /* Initialize node address with default values - 4.2.x and 
4.3.x */
+               node->node_addr.family = SA_CLM_AF_INET;
+               node->node_addr.length = 0;
                break;
 
        default:

------------------------------------------------------------------------------
Flow-based real-time traffic analytics software. Cisco certified tool.
Monitor traffic, SLAs, QoS, Medianet, WAAS etc. with NetFlow Analyzer
Customize your own dashboards, set traffic alerts and generate reports.
Network behavioral analysis & security monitoring. All-in-one tool.
http://pubads.g.doubleclick.net/gampad/clk?id=126839071&iu=/4140/ostg.clktrk
_______________________________________________
Opensaf-devel m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/opensaf-devel

Reply via email to